What Types of Work and Facilities Can Interventional Radiology RNs Expect in Dallas, TX?

As a Registered Nurse specializing in Interventional Radiology in Dallas, Texas, you can expect to work in a dynamic range of healthcare settings, including advanced medical centers, specialty hospitals, and outpatient clinics renowned for cutting-edge procedures. Your role will involve collaborating with a multidisciplinary team to assist in diagnostic and therapeutic interventions, operating specialized imaging equipment, and closely monitoring patients before, during, and after procedures. Facilities may encompass top-tier institutions that focus on cardiovascular, oncology, and pain management interventions, providing you with an opportunity to enhance your clinical skills in a fast-paced environment. Additionally, you may also engage in patient education and support, ensuring that individuals understand their treatment plans and recovery processes, making a meaningful impact on their healthcare journey.

Interventional Radiology RN needed for 286 bed Level 2 Trauma center, located in an affluent suburb 20 miles south of Denver. Unit sees Basic IR likes, drains to neuro and more complex cases such as sirspheres, tumor ablation, spine jack etc. Private patient rooms, including Amenity Suites (larger rooms, private chef, robes, larger bathrooms, concierge service).
